Job Summary
The Methods Technician will be based in Austin, TX. The primary functions include providing assembly method engineering support in the development, implementation and documentation of production processes in the manufacturing of electronic assemblies
Here is a glimpse of what you’ll do:
- Administers SMT programs to verify accurate placement.
- Program, troubleshoot and support Operations and Engineering departments with SMT Pick and Place equipment.
- Supports manufacturing production via diagnosis of placement and process issues and applies corrective actions.
- Balances line and machines for optimal Standard Placement Rate.
- Makes corrections to programs and submits software change forms.
- Incorporates changes to product revision, performs line changes, and facilitates the transfer of programs and associated documentation to and from the site.
- Uses CAD data, Gerbers, Fab Drawings, Centroid data, Customer BOM’s, Fabmaster, assembly drawings, and panel drawings to generate programs for placement equipment.
- Generates visual aids and setup documentation for manufacturing.
- Programs multiple brands of placement, screen print, and optical inspection equipment.
- Takes customer schedule (provided by CFT) and develops programs by schedule.
- Provides input to capacity planning team through scheduling tools.
- Maintains libraries of programs, profiles, and part data by customer and project.
